Heron Bay's 2007 Blue Label Holiday Series showcases wines from two famous South American wine regions that greatly benefit from the Andes Mountains.To the West of the Andes lies Chile's most prestigious wine grape growing region, the Maipo Valley. Situated at the Eastern foothills lies the Mendoza Valley, the most important wine region in Argentina. These regions have the ideal grape growing conditions, a dry climate and pure water from the Andes, producing exceptional fruit. |  |
